Techniques Defining Contemporary Emerging Photography
Emerging photographers today utilize a diverse array of techniques to express their visions. One notable trend is the adept use of natural light, which adds depth and authenticity to images. Rather than relying heavily on artificial lighting, many artists prefer the subtle nuances and mood created by sunlight, shadows, and reflections.
Post-processing has become an integral part of the photographic process, but the approach varies among the finalists. Some maintain a natural aesthetic, using editing tools to enhance clarity and color balance without altering the scene’s reality. Others adopt more experimental editing techniques, blending surreal effects, double exposures, or selective color manipulation to add layers of meaning.
Black-and-white photography remains a timeless choice, favored by many emerging photographers for its ability to emphasize form, texture, and emotion. It's a stark contrast that often evokes a sense of nostalgia or drama, drawing the viewer into a more contemplative experience.

The Role of Environment in Enhancing Portraits
Environmental portraiture plays a significant role in the work of many shortlisted photographers. By situating subjects within meaningful surroundings, the images gain additional context and depth. The environment can reflect aspects of the subject’s personality, profession, or culture, enriching the narrative conveyed by the portrait.
For example, a portrait of an artisan captured in their workshop tells a different story from a studio shot. The setting becomes a character in itself, complementing the subject and inviting viewers to explore a fuller picture of the individual’s life. This approach blends documentary and artistic elements, adding richness to the visual experience.

Techniques That Enhance Landscape and Nature Photography
Capturing the essence of landscapes and wildlife requires a combination of technical skill, patience, and creativity. Many finalists demonstrate mastery in using natural light to its fullest potential, often shooting during golden hours—sunrise and sunset—when the light is warm and soft.
Long exposure techniques are commonly used to convey movement, such as flowing waterfalls, rolling clouds, or ocean waves. This approach adds a sense of dynamism and tranquility simultaneously. Macro photography is another technique featured, revealing intricate details of plants, insects, or textures that are often overlooked but vital to understanding biodiversity.
Additionally, some photographers use drones to capture aerial perspectives, offering breathtaking views that reveal patterns and scales invisible from the ground. These innovative vantage points add fresh dimensions to traditional landscape photography.

Intersecting Photography with Other Art Forms
A common thread among many experimental photographers is their blending of photography with other creative disciplines such as painting, sculpture, digital art, and performance. This interdisciplinary approach allows for richer textures and more layered narratives.
Some artists physically manipulate prints, incorporating collage or hand-painting. Others combine photographic images with video or sound installations, creating immersive multimedia experiences. This hybridization pushes the boundaries of traditional photography exhibitions and challenges audiences to experience images in new ways.
